Creighton Bluejays Women’s Basketball History
The Creighton University women’s basketball team competed independently from its founding in 1973 to 1992, when the Bluejays joined the Missouri Valley Conference. As of 2013, Creighton has been a member of the Big East Conference and the team claimed their first regular season title in 2017. Among the Bluejays’ nine NCAA tournament appearances, the team has logged five Second Round runs and one trip to the Elite Eight in 2022. Head coach Jim Flanery joined the team in 2002.
Creighton Bluejays Team Info
Conference: Big East
Team Colors: Blue, white and navy blue
Team Rivals: Nebraska Cornhuskers, Wichita State Shockers
Creighton Bluejays at D.J. Sokol Arena
The Creighton Bluejays women’s basketball team plays at D.J. Sokol Arena in Omaha, Nebraska. The venue is part of the school’s larger Wayne and Eileen Ryan Athletic Center. Opened in 2009, the arena seats 2,950 fans. Aside from the women’s basketball program, D.J. Sokol Arena also hosts the Creighton women’s volleyball team. The facility’s name derives from Creighton Board of Trustees member Dave Sokol and his wife Peggy, whose son D.J. died from Hodgkin’s disease in 1999.
